New statue of Saint Mother Theodore Guerin with children dedicated

All Saints Cemetery in Des Plaines, Ill., commissioned a statue from Providence Associate Teresa Clark, who is also the artist of the official Saint Mother Theodore Guerin statue recently installed at Saint Mary-of-the-Woods. (A really beautiful miniature version of the official statue is available through the Linden Leaf Gifts.)
The All Saints Cemetery statue features Saint Mother Theodore with two young girls and one of my favorite quotes from her. She wrote this bit of advice to her sisters on mission, “Love the children first, then teach them.”
Helping Teresa Clark celebrate the dedication of her Mother Theodore Guerin statue at All Saints Cemetery are some Providence Associates and one Providence Candidate-Associate. From left to right are Providence Associates Carol Passmore, Marilyn Neuman, Teresa Clark; Sister Diane Mason, assistant director of Providence Associates; and Providence Candidate-Associate Mel Wolff.
